$y = Ax:xy' = y(x \ne 0)$

.: We have, $y = Ax$
…(1)
Differentiating (1) w.r.t. $x$,
we get $y' = A$
…(2)
Dividing (2) by (1),
we get $\cfrac{{y'}}{y} = \cfrac{1}{x} \Rightarrow xy' = y$
Hence, $y = Ax$ is a solution of the given differential equation.
